Background technique
Lobster industry cultivation amount is huge, and market needs the lobster sorting system refined, while requiring speed fast, otherwise
It will appear lobster death loss, the day output of batch production cray has reached 200 tons at present, and requires handle for 5-6 hours
It finishes, otherwise lobster can have the dead loss of 5-10%.And lobster cultivation dispersion, by season, cultivation ground, peasant household's cultivation warp
Test etc. influence cray quality fluctuation it is big, bring huge production management challenge, the existing small dragon of sorting to the factorial production
The inefficiency of shrimp, sorting system is not perfect, is not easy to sorting work, and Technical innova- tion difficulty is big, lacks data system
Meter lacks the differential sign data of single number of elements evidence.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ete
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.It is based on
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ts every other
Embodiment shall fall within the protection scope of the present invention.
Fig. 1-3 is please referred to, the present invention provides a kind of technical solution: being distinguished including vital signs, distinguishes color, weighing system (PR&
T) 2, cray sorting executive device 1 and PLC controller 3, PLC controller 3 are set as safety PLC: GuardLogix
Controller 1756-L73;Man-machine interface is set as 2711P-T10C4D8;Ethernet module: 1756-EN2T, and have
Quantity regards safety zone, control equipment situation increases module;Vital signs distinguishes, distinguishes that color, weighing system (PR&T) 2 are mounted on small dragon
Shrimp sort executive device 1 on, vital signs distinguish, distinguish color, weighing system (PR&T) 2 by life-detection system 201, distinguish between colors
System 202 and weighing sorting system 203 are constituted, and vital signs distinguishes, distinguishes that color, weighing system (PR&T) 2 further include camera
204, camera 204 it is embedded it is dedicated distinguish that color image processing software provides judgement, PLC controller 3 is fed back to, according to judging result pair
Cray carries out corresponding work, and cray sorts executive device 1 and drawn by feeding station 100, advection away from station 101, single layer mistake
It filters station 102, cray gradient distribution station 103 and transfers station 104 and form, feeding station 100 is provided with climbing queue mould
Block and high pressure water spray machine 105, climbing Queue module are mainly used for spreading out cray in belt line, on the line that climbs it is fixed every
The body that item height is set as a lobster is wide, and an only row lobster can climb with the line that climbs to level-one tiling belt simultaneously
On, high pressure water spray machine 105 can clean cray, advection draw away from station 101 be set as differential draw away from and gradient transmission, it is single
It is equipped with that differential is linearly lined up and gradient transmission, cray gradient distribution station 103 are provided with multistage terraced on layer filtering station 102
Linearly queuing processing, differential are linearly lined up degree differential spacing and gradient transmits, and are provided with color separation point on transfer station 104 and are transferred again
Transmission and 24 types concentrate gradient transmission.
Feeding station 100 is arranged 5, corresponds on each feeding station 100 and is equipped with 3 life-detection systems 201, distinguishes
Color system 202 and weighing sorting system 203 can carry out the sorting work of multiple types to cray.
Feeding station is the design in subfield shunting, determines the length of subfield, the width in shunting according to the body sizes of cray
The height of degree and subfield baffle, the long 14-15cm of the body of specially cray, body wide 6-7cm, thickness 2-3cm, according to the length of subfield
Degree is 15cm, and the width in shunting is 7cm, and subfield height of baffle plate is 2.5cm, and the design in feeding station subfield shunting realizes feeding
Period to the cray of large number of (per second hundred) carry out it is preliminary draw away from.
The system 202 that each distinguishes between colors distinguishes " red ", " cyan " and " its allochromatic colour " three types.It can be to different colours
Cray carries out sorting work.
The stockline that goes out in the cray gradient distribution station is set as 24, and the cray gradient distribution station is 24
It says and is respectively mounted gas at the sorting port of stockline and blows unit, the rapid sorting for cray executes operation, blows out
Cray enters transfer station.
Each weighing sorting system 203 determines weight section and sorts out, color combining and weight that lock onto target packaging discharges
Line.
Vital signs distinguishes, distinguishes that color, the camera 204 in weighing system (PR&T) 2 and the system 202 that distinguishes between colors share work
Position, standard modular design, and judge that camera 204 is installed for panchromatic system's color, form and aspect machine 204, camera 204 are distinguished using 2D is dedicated
Judgement speed be set as 15HZ, 204 high speed of camera is taken pictures, dedicated to distinguish that color image processing software provides judgement, feeds back to PLC control
Device 3 processed shunts lobster according to judging result,
The end of single layer filter station 102, which is equipped with, closes up sliding slot 106, and the bottom for closing up sliding slot 106 is equipped with second level and puts down
Line 107 is spread, the end of second level tiling line 107 offers three points of sliding slots 108, and the end of each three points of sliding slots 108 corresponds at discharging
It is provided with three-level differential belt 109, three-level differential belt 109 is installed on cray gradient distribution station 103, single layer mistake
The level height for filtering station 102 is higher than cray gradient and distributes station 103, closes up sliding slot 106, second level tiling 107, three points of cunnings of line
Slot 108 and three-level differential belt 109 close up sliding slot 106, second level tiling line 107 can be used for quickly cooling and lead in installation is tilted down
Road;Collapse the lobster of tiling;Three points of sliding slots 108 and three-level differential belt 109 can be used for quickly cooling channel;Divide slot, each channel dragon
Shrimp forms a line, and is not overlapped;Using differential principle, the spacing between lobster and lobster is pulled open.
A kind of cray method for sorting, comprising the following steps:
Step 1: cray sorts feeding;Cray is put together at the feed inlet on feeding station 100, is waited
Transport roller carries out feeding, and cray enters climbing Queue module, carry out climbing shunting, and draining and clear can be carried out to cray
It washes;
Step 2: cray carry out advection draw away from, advection draw away from station 101 combine vital signs distinguish, distinguish color, claim
Weight system (PR&T) 2 in life-detection system 201, vital signs distinguish, distinguish color, the camera 204 of weighing system (PR&T) 2 can
According to the movement of cray, PLC controller 3 is fed back to, dead shrimp sky shrimp can be rejected, it, can be according to life when carrying out lobster sorting
Order detection system 201, life-detection system 201 can be selected animal infrared thermal imagery body temperature screening instrument QL-H8 have it is non-contact quickly,
The features such as convenient, intuitive, safe, overcomes traditional clinical thermometer, volume temperature meter, point thermometer and Er Wen meter etc. and surveys only for individual
The deficiencies of amount, time-consuming more, easy cross-infection, it is suitble to the temperature check of animal, rejecting dead shrimp and ghost shrimp can be carried out;
Step 3: cray single layer filter;Cray is transported on single layer filter station 102, cray is cleaned
Filtration enters second level tiling line 107 by closing up sliding slot 106, then passes through three points of sliding slots 108 and three-level differential belt 109
Effect and transmission, by cray transport cray gradient distribution station 103 on;
Step 4: linearly queuing is handled cray multistage gradient differential spacing;It distinguished according to vital signs, distinguish color, weighing
Distinguish between colors system 202 and weighing sorting system 203 in system (PR&T) 2, can identify the color and weight of cray,
Feed back to PLC controller 3, PLC controller 3 can control cray gradient to distribute station 103, corresponding to sort out cray
The other cray of 24 types, by the effect of the system of distinguishing between colors 202 and weighing sorting system 203, can classification be three classes color
With the cray of eight class weight and cyan, red, its allochromatic colour, the weight of cray be less than 30g, cray weight 30g~
It is greater than 55g by the weight of 5g stepping and cray between 55g;
Step 5: cray discharging;Cray is distributed by multiple cray gradients to corresponding each transfer station 104
Place transfers station 104 and drives the cray sorted, moves to each sorting export of corresponding packing machine, and from corresponding
Package sortation, which exports out, enters corresponding storage basket, completes the package sortation of cray.Go out case packing: 10 jin, 20 after sorting
Jin, 30 jin of cray finished product, three specifications are packaged.
Working effect, the present invention have 24 cray gradients distribution stations 103 and transfer station 104, can simultaneously into
Row sorting work can achieve superfast lobster sorting and 400,000/hour, and quick and precisely, accuracy rate reaches > to system
99.8%;0.8m-1m/s under at high speed guarantees the linear array of lobster, guarantees the accuracy and effect of sensing detection and sorting
Rate;And it is sensed by being successively equipped with vital signs, visual sensing, Weighing module-sign on line;Scale is had in transmission belt
Label-positioning reaches > 99.8% to ensure that sorting accuracy rate;Whole system includes the weight distribution of color to lobster
Statistics, the information of raiser, lobster are traced to the source, and system can collect the overall data of every lobster, be aggregated to form batch lobster
Sign distribution statistics, and then the lobster information for the raiser that traces to the source realizes the function of tracing to the source.
